A stunning, classic 1936 adobe home in the old Catalina Foothills exudes the historic charm of Josiah Joesler's Santa Fe construction with modern enhancements.The meticulous craftsmanship is exemplified by its adobe structure, 5 indoor fireplaces, rough-sawn wood beams and hand-forged metal fixtures. Situated on a Saguaro studded 8 acre hilltop, this location is indeed rare and desirable. Enjoy breathtaking panoramic views of the Catalina, Tucson, Santa Rita and Rincon mountains, city scape and sunsets while embedded in a rich, diverse and private Sonoran Desert landscape.This 5868 sq ft property offers a main house with 5 bedrooms/6 baths laid out with beautifully restored concrete floors. Each bathroom is accented with authentic Mexican tiles.
